X-Git-Url: https://git.octo.it/?a=blobdiff_plain;f=src%2Frrd_dump.c;h=bdd8a526460489d13329c3b0b14aa341357eb1d4;hb=fa7d240d60a1179513ae9021bf948247d00592e4;hp=07919b79459c6b8fd4ccf7150aa0a817df80c1cd;hpb=19f031713115921bebf5949ce63926d66dd8c6a5;p=rrdtool.git
diff --git a/src/rrd_dump.c b/src/rrd_dump.c
index 07919b7..bdd8a52 100644
--- a/src/rrd_dump.c
+++ b/src/rrd_dump.c
@@ -103,7 +103,8 @@ int rrd_dump_cb_r(
return (-1);
}
- old_locale = setlocale(LC_NUMERIC, "C");
+ old_locale = setlocale(LC_NUMERIC, NULL);
+ setlocale(LC_NUMERIC, "C");
if (opt_header == 1) {
@@ -139,7 +140,7 @@ int rrd_dump_cb_r(
# error "Need strftime"
#endif
CB_FMTS("\t%lld \n\n",
- (long long) rrd.live_head->last_up, somestring);
+ (long long int) rrd.live_head->last_up, somestring);
for (i = 0; i < rrd.stat_head->ds_cnt; i++) {
CB_PUTS("\t\n");
@@ -430,7 +431,7 @@ int rrd_dump_cb_r(
#else
# error "Need strftime"
#endif
- CB_FMTS("\t\t\t ", somestring, (long long) now);
+ CB_FMTS("\t\t\t ", somestring, (long long int) now);
for (iii = 0; iii < rrd.stat_head->ds_cnt; iii++) {
rrd_read(rrd_file, &my_cdp, sizeof(rrd_value_t) * 1);
if (isnan(my_cdp)) {